Abstract

The utility model discloses a chair lifting locking structure of a child dining chair, which comprises a bracket and a lifting frame, wherein a locking device for locking the lifting frame is arranged in the lifting frame, a plurality of locking grooves are arranged on the bracket, the locking device comprises a positioning lock and a handle, the positioning lock is rotationally arranged in the lifting frame, a guide inclined plane is arranged on the positioning lock, a stopper matched with the locking grooves in a locking way is also arranged on the positioning lock, a first elastic part is arranged between the positioning lock and the lifting frame in a supporting way, and the first elastic part always tends to push the stopper to the locking grooves; the handle is arranged in the lifting frame in a sliding mode, one end of the handle is arranged corresponding to the guide inclined plane, a second elastic piece is arranged between the handle and the lifting frame in a propping mode, and the second elastic piece always tends to enable the handle to be far away from the guide inclined plane; when the handle is slid, the handle is abutted to the guide inclined plane, so that the positioning lock is driven to rotate, and the limiting block is far away from the locking groove. The utility model discloses possess simple structure, convenient operation and connect inseparable advantage when locking state.

Detailed Description
For a more intuitive and complete understanding of the technical solution of the present invention, the following non-limiting characteristic description is now performed by combining the drawings of the present invention:
as shown in fig. 1 to 5, a seat lifting and locking structure of a child dining chair comprises a support 1, a lifting frame 2 which is arranged on the support 1 and can slide up and down, a locking device which locks the lifting frame 2 is arranged in the lifting frame 2, a plurality of locking grooves 11 are arranged on the support 1, the locking device comprises a positioning lock 3 and a handle 4, the positioning lock 3 is rotatably arranged in the lifting frame 2, a guide inclined plane 31 is arranged on the positioning lock 3, a limiting block 32 which is matched with the locking grooves 11 in a locking manner is also arranged on the positioning lock 3, a first elastic element 5 is arranged between the positioning lock 3 and the lifting frame 2 in a supporting manner, and the first elastic element 5 always tends to push the limiting block 32 to the locking; the handle 4 is arranged in the lifting frame 2 in a sliding mode, one end of the handle 4 is arranged corresponding to the guide inclined plane 31, the second elastic piece 6 is arranged between the handle 4 and the lifting frame 2 in a propping mode, and the second elastic piece 6 always tends to enable the handle 4 to be far away from the guide inclined plane 31; when the handle 4 is slid, the handle 4 abuts against the guiding inclined surface 31, so that the positioning lock 3 is driven to rotate, and the stopper 32 is far away from the locking groove 11.
Preferably, the lifting frame 2 is integrally provided with a sliding sleeve 23 for the support 1 to slide, the support 1 is sleeved in the sliding sleeve 23, the side wall of the lifting frame 2 is provided with a through hole communicated with the sliding sleeve 23, the through hole is arranged corresponding to the locking groove 11, and the limiting block 32 penetrates through the through hole to be locked and matched with the locking groove 11, so that the support 1 and the lifting frame 2 can be conveniently connected, and the connection is more compact and firm; the crane 2 is provided with a first mounting hole 24, the limiting block 32 is provided with a connecting column 321, the first elastic part 5 is mounted in the first mounting hole 24, one end of the first elastic part 5 is sleeved on the connecting column 321, the other end of the first elastic part 5 is abutted to the inner side wall of the crane 2, and the first elastic part 5 is convenient to mount.
The lifting frame 2 is internally provided with an installation seat 21, and the middle part of the positioning lock 3 is rotationally connected to the installation seat 21 through a pin shaft 7; the upper end of the positioning lock 3 is provided with a limiting hole 33, and the guide inclined plane 31 is arranged on the inner side wall of the limiting hole 33; the limiting block 32 is arranged at the lower end of the positioning lock 3.
The upper end of the handle 4 is exposed out of the lifting frame 2, the lower end of the handle 4 is provided with a driving shaft 41, and the driving shaft 41 penetrates through the limiting hole 33 and is arranged corresponding to the guide inclined plane 31.
A sliding chute 22 for the handle 4 to slide is arranged in the lifting frame 2, and the sliding chute 22 is longitudinally distributed; the sliding groove 22 is convexly provided with a limit shaft 221, and the handle 4 is provided with a waist-shaped hole 42 which is in sliding fit with the limit shaft 221.
Preferably, the handle 4 is provided with a second mounting hole 43, the inner side wall of the lifting frame 2 is integrally provided with a step 25, one end of the second elastic member 6 abuts against the bottom surface of the second mounting hole 43, and the other end of the second elastic member 6 abuts against the bottom surface of the step 25, so that the second elastic member 6 is convenient to mount.
Specifically, the lifting frame 2 comprises a left shell 2A and a right shell 2B, the left shell 2A and the right shell 2B are mutually covered and connected, and a cavity for installing a locking device is formed inside the lifting frame; in being applied to children's dining chair (refer to fig. 5), crane 2 and support 1 are equipped with two respectively, connect through the horizontal pole between two cranes 2, also connect through the horizontal pole between two supports 1, all are equipped with locking device in two cranes 2.
Preferably, the first elastic member 5 and the second elastic member 6 each employ a compression spring.
The utility model discloses a concrete theory of operation as follows: under normal conditions, under the elastic force of the first elastic piece 5, the limiting block 32 penetrates through the through hole to be matched with the locking groove 11 in a locking mode, the support 1 and the lifting frame 2 are in a locking state, and meanwhile, under the elastic force of the second elastic piece 6, the driving shaft 41 on the handle 4 is far away from the guide inclined plane 31; when the height of crane 2 relative support 1 is adjusted to needs, pulling hand (hold) 4, make hand (hold) 4 overcome the elasticity of second elastic component 6, hand (hold) 4 upwards slides along spout 22, drive shaft 41 supports to leading inclined plane 31, and drive location lock 3 rotates round mount pad 21, and overcome the elasticity of first elastic component 5, make stopper 32 keep away from locking groove 11, be in the unblock state this moment, slide crane 2 from top to bottom simultaneously and adjust to suitable height, lock the cooperation with locking groove 11 once more until stopper 32, accomplish the locking, avoid gliding or tenesmus.
